CEDAR RAPIDS – Iowa veterans will have an excellent opportunity to visit with representatives from various service organizations and learn about VA benefits. Veterans will have access to representatives from various agencies available to have questions answered regarding benefits.
Visit the Cedar Rapids Iowa Workforce Development Center on Thursday, February 2nd, from 9:00 – 3:00PM at 800 Seventh Street S.E. The following organizations will be represented: VA Medical Center, Linn County Veterans Affairs, Cedar Rapids Vets Center, VA Vocational Rehabilitation, State Vocational Rehabilitation, Veterans of Foreign Wars, VA Home Loans, Vietnam Veterans of America, American Legion, VAMC, Homeless Veterans Representative, Kirkwood Community College Veterans Affairs Representative, Disabled American Veterans, and Tony Smithhart for Re-employment Rights.
